Output ec644fb7a853f35c162f4f65d5b84f755abad39f944b73a3a2ed5140bb916600:1

value
74490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28e4e653eb6f4d05202d6420c144f47c951eef13 OP_EQUAL
address
35RFASwzU33HSj61wrwkUD6jg5a7nZPGkU
transaction
ec644fb7a853f35c162f4f65d5b84f755abad39f944b73a3a2ed5140bb916600
spent
true